Dry-brining is our preferred method for seasoning both large and small pieces of meat, poultry, and sometimes even seafood. By now it should be drilled into you that salting meat dissolves proteins, forming a sticky gel that helps retain moisture. A dry brine can get you the bronzed, crunchy chicken and turkey skin you've always dreamed of. Smaller cuts of meat like steaks and thick white fish fillets need to be either cooked immediately after seasoning (which means you won't get any of the benefits of dry-brining) or allowed to sit for at least 45 minutes after seasoning before they can be cooked; you'll know they're ready when the surface is dry. Dry-brining cuts out the unnecessary added water by using the natural moisture content of the meat to create a concentrated brine that, when given enough time, is naturally absorbed back into the meat before cooking. Pat dry one last time. However it is brined for a very long time. Dry-brining also works wonders on smaller cuts of meat like steaks, pork chops, and racks of lamb. This process is particularly beneficial for lean, relatively bland proteins like chicken, turkey, and mass-farmed pork which all have a tendency to dry out when exposed to high heat.
